| #include "QuadraticUtilities.h" | |
| #include <math.h> | |
| int quadraticRoots(double A, double B, double C, double t[2]) { | |
| B *= 2; | |
| double square = B * B - 4 * A * C; | |
| if (square < 0) { | |
| return 0; | |
| } | |
| double squareRt = sqrt(square); | |
| double Q = (B + (B < 0 ? -squareRt : squareRt)) / -2; | |
| int foundRoots = 0; | |
| if ((Q <= A) ^ (Q < 0)) { | |
| t[foundRoots++] = Q / A; | |
| } | |
| if ((C <= Q) ^ (C < 0)) { | |
| t[foundRoots++] = C / Q; | |
| } | |
| return foundRoots; | |
| } | |
